NW Ontario
Guided on Eagle Lake for 5-6 years. Not many anglers target smallies up there compared to down here or compared to walleye, musky and pike. Up until second week of June I was still slamming them on/near beds up there. Shallow. 2-5 feet. They are right. Every single foot of rocky island shore or land shore will look like it would hold a bass. It's overwhelming. End of June transitioning. I pretty much would either dropshot live bait/ wacky nightcrawlers, Squarebill cranks or wtv cranks to bang rocks on rocky windblown shorelines or spinnerbaits whenever you see reed/boulder combos. Hopefully you avoid mayfly hatch. Paying attention to the wind direction of that day and previous couple days relative to those shorelines is key to finding them if they are indeed moving out of bays and onto those shorelines to feed. The accepted "master angler" on Eagle was 20" smallie, 30"walleye, 40"pike and 50"musky. The grand slam. Good luck.

Dropshotting line choice
No sensitivity with mono and stretch...always done braid with FC leader. 10lb PP super slick for light n shallow with 6lb leader. 15lb PP super slick for deeper/current and 10lb leader

nanofil
Nanofil was created for spinning and light finesse applications and it does excel in that area. Loved it for drop shotting but that was about it. It snaps off on heavier lures and hook setting. Definitely can't use the palomar like mentioned above. No abrasion resistance either. Again its for finesse and definitely not crankbait or spinnerbait etc...
